Abstract

The competitive effect of HCl on H 2PtCl 6 and/or HReO 4 deposition on γ-Al 2O 3 was studied. For this purpose HCl, H 2PtCl 6, and HReO 4 adsorption isotherms were determined, and the radial distribution profiles of the three components were obtained by impregnating cylindrical tablets. The results indicate that HCl and metallic precursors are adsorbed on the alumina surface according to the Langmuir isotherm. It was found that the three components compete for the same surface sites, and the number of occupied surface sites per adsorbed molecule of HCl, HReO 4 and H 2PtCl 6 is 1, 2 and 4, respectively. The adsorbate-support interactions are strong, and the radial profiles are defined during the impregnation step, not being affected by thermal treatments (calcination and H 2 reduction at 500°C). The shape of the radial profiles indicates that the H 2PtCl 6, HCl and HReO 4 adsorption is more rapid than the intraparticle diffusion. The profiles also show HCl as a good competitor to obtain uniform distribution of the metallic precursors.
